TCP/IP stack is implemented by the host MCU. Host MCU communicates the WiFi section of the BCM43340/1 via SPI or SDIO. Bluetooth section of the BCM43340/1 is connected to the host MCU via UART.
Meaning that you need a host MCU to utilize BCM43340/1 module. For evaluation board of BCM43340/1, please contact your local Broadcom sales representative.
